    Pokedex Entries

    GameEntry
    SwordIf it sees any movement around it, this Pokémon charges for it straightaway, leading with its sharply pointed jaw. It’s very proud of that jaw.
    ShieldAfter it’s eaten its fill, its movements become extremely sluggish. That’s when Cramorant swallows it up.
